§ 453.62 — CONSTRUCTION

Subdivision 1.Liberally, broadly.
Sections453.51to453.62shall be construed liberally to effectuate its legislative intent and purpose, as complete and independent authority for the performance of each and every act and thing authorized by sections453.51to453.62, and all authority granted shall be broadly interpreted to effectuate this intent and purpose and not as a limitation of powers.
Subd. 2.This chapter prevails.
In the event of any conflict or inconsistency between sections453.51to453.62and any other law or charter provision, the provisions of sections453.51to453.62shall prevail.
